1. Chunky Bread Sauce

Bread sauce is the perfect side dish if you want to serve it with Quail. It’s thick and creamy, with a hint of sweetness from the bread. Plus, it’s easy to make and can be made ahead of time. What more could you want? 

Take some rustic white bread and cut it into cubes. Please put them in a large bowl and cover them with chicken broth.

Stir in butter, salt, pepper, garlic powder, onion powder, and heavy cream until combined. Let it sit at room temperature for an hour or two so that the flavors meld together before putting it into the oven at 350 degrees Fahrenheit for 30 minutes or until golden brown on top. Add cooked bacon crumbles if desired!

3. Roasted Broccoli

Roasted broccoli is the perfect side dish if you want to serve it with Quail. It’s healthy, flavorful, and easy to make. Plus, it pairs well with the bird’s delicate flavor. 

Here’s how to make it: Preheat the oven to 425 degrees Fahrenheit. Please wash your hands thoroughly (rewash them after handling raw meat!).

Cut up one pound of fresh broccoli into small florets and spread them out on a rimmed baking sheet in a single layer so they are not touching each other. 

In addition, Drizzle some olive oil over the vegetables and then sprinkle them generously with salt and pepper. Bake for about 15 minutes, or until the vegetables have a friendly browning but are still tender-crisp when you poke at them with a fork.

6. Cheesy Asparagus Bake

This is what to serve with Quail. Asparagus is a great side dish for Quail because it is light and pairs well with the bird’s delicate flavor. This cheesy asparagus bake is easy to make and will be a hit with your guests. 

Preheat your oven to 400 degrees Fahrenheit. Then, wash and trim one bunch of asparagus and place it in a baking dish. 

Next, top the asparagus with grated Parmesan cheese and shredded mozzarella cheese. Bake the dish for 10-12 minutes or until the cheese, is melted and bubbly. Serve immediately.

8. Simple Citrus Salad

A simple citrus salad is perfect for what to serve with Quail. The acidity of the citrus pairs well with the gamey flavor of the Quail, and the sweetness of the fruit helps cut through the meat’s richness. 

To make a simple citrus salad, start segmenting oranges, grapefruits, and lemons. Add some thinly sliced red onion and a handful of fresh mint leaves, then dress the salad with a simple vinaigrette made of olive oil, vinegar, and salt. This salad can be made ahead of time and will only get better as it sits.
